- What is a Wedding Organizer?
- Definition and Role: A wedding organizer, also known as a wedding planner, is a professional who assists couples in planning and organizing their weddings. Their role encompasses a wide range of responsibilities, from budget management to coordinating logistics on the big day.
- Types of Wedding Organizers:
- Full-Service Wedding Planners: These professionals handle every aspect of the wedding planning process, from initial concept to execution.
- Partial Wedding Planners: Couples who have already started planning may hire a partial planner to assist with specific aspects of the wedding.
- Day-of Coordinators: These planners focus on executing the wedding day logistics, ensuring everything runs smoothly.
- Benefits of Hiring a Wedding Organizer:
- Stress Reduction: Professional planners alleviate stress by handling the numerous details associated with wedding planning.
- Vendor Network: Wedding organizers often have an extensive network of trusted vendors, helping couples secure the best services.
- Budget Management: They assist in creating and managing a realistic budget, ensuring that costs stay within the specified limits.
- Steps to Find the Right Wedding Organizer:
- Define Your Needs: Determine the level of assistance you require, whether it’s full-service planning or day-of coordination.
- Research and Interviews: Explore potential wedding organizers, read reviews, and conduct interviews to find the right fit for your vision.
- Check References: Ask for references and review past work to ensure the planner has a successful track record.
- Working with a Wedding Organizer:
- Communication: Open and honest communication is key to a successful partnership. Clearly convey your vision and expectations.
- Decision-Making: Collaborate with your wedding organizer on important decisions, and trust their expertise in the planning process.
- Flexibility: Be open to adjustments and changes as the planning progresses, and trust your planner to handle unforeseen challenges.
